Exact workflow

1

Step 1

Upload the source image.

2

Step 2

Enter the required width and height.

3

Step 3

Check the aspect-ratio option and keep it locked when distortion is not wanted.

4

Step 4

Run the resize action and inspect the new preview/dimensions.

5

Step 5

Download and verify the resized file in its target use.

Tips for better results

  • Use exact pixels when a platform specifies dimensions.
  • Do not enlarge a tiny source unnecessarily.

Common mistakes

Entering width and height backwards.
Ignoring aspect-ratio changes.
Expecting resizing to add lost detail.

What you should get

The same image at the requested dimensions.
